Lionel Messi's last-ditch attempt to stop Neymar's transfer from Barcelona to PSG revealed
Lionel Messi is said to have made one last-ditch attempt to persuade Neymar to ignore the lure of Paris Saint-Germain and stay at Barcelona. Gerard Pique tried a simila tactic with his now infamous "se queda" ("he stays") tweet, but admitted last week that he knew even then the Brazilian would make his world record move to the French capital. "I don't feel tricked by Neymar," Pique said. "The day I said 'he stays' I knew that he was going 100 per cent." Not so for Neymar's two partners in the 'MSN' triumvirate. Messi and Luis Suarez held a secret meeting with the wantaway forward during Barca's pre-season tour to the US in a bid to make him stay, according to Sport. The night before their game against Juventus in New Jersey last month, the three South Americans met in their hotel.
